A fork axle needs to match the fork and the front hub exactly. Axle diameter, hub spacing, axle system and fork generation all matter, so this listing covers individual genuine FOX axle assemblies and small replacement parts for selected FOX and Marzocchi forks.
Options include 15QR, Kabolt, Kabolt SL, Kabolt X and pinch-axle systems, plus related nuts, hold-downs, bolts and hardware. These are not universal parts.
Choose the Correct Axle System
- 15QR parts and hardware: For selected FOX 15QR axle systems
- Kabolt and Kabolt SL axles: Bolt-in options for selected FOX forks
- Kabolt X hardware and axles: For selected 2021+ FOX 36 and 38 forks
- Pinch-axle parts: For selected FOX 36, FOX 40 and Marzocchi Bomber 58 forks
- Full axle assemblies: Available for selected 15 x 100mm, 15 x 110mm Boost, 20 x 110mm and 12 x 100mm forks
- Conversion kit: A 15mm-to-20mm conversion option is available for selected 2015+ FOX 36 forks

Before You Order
Confirm all of the following before choosing an axle:
- Fork model and model year
- Axle system: 15QR, Kabolt, Kabolt SL, Kabolt X or pinch axle
- Axle diameter and hub spacing
- Whether the fork has a Boost, non-Boost or a specific road/gravel hub standard
A 15 x 110mm Boost axle will not fit a 15 x 100mm hub, and a 20mm pinch axle is not interchangeable with a standard 15mm axle.
Use the serial number or four-digit product code in the FOX Bike Tech Help Center to identify your exact fork, then match the replacement part number to FOX’s parts information.
Our Thoughts
Axles can look very similar in a parts bin, but the wrong one can damage the fork threads, leave the hub poorly clamped or simply not fit. Check the part number on your existing axle if possible, and measure the hub standard rather than relying on the wheel size or fork stanchion diameter.
